=== DeepSec In-Depth Security Conference 2009 - The Third
==== Call for Papers and Experts

The DeepSec organisation is happy to announce the Call for Papers for the
next conference in November 2009. The conference will take place at the
Imperial Riding School Renaissance Hotel in Vienna, Austria.

== Topics ==

The focus of DeepSec will be on subtle dangers, stealthy exploits and
things you don't see. If you got something to talk about that doesn't
look like a security problem at the first glance, tell us about it. We'd
like to hear about underestimated security issues that may be turned
into major headaches for computer systems, networks and users alike.
Send us stories about single bits that can change our destiny. Failing that
we welcome less sneaky approaches, too.

== About DeepSec ==

DeepSec IDSC is an annual European two-day in-depth conference on computer,
network, and application security. It takes place in November and aims to
bring together the world's leading security professionals from academics,
government, industry, business, and the underground hacking community. The
conference offers two days of security talks and two days of trainings,
covering the latest topics in network and IT security.

DeepSec offers a neutral ground to exchange ideas and experiences, thus
making it a unique event where all participants can get in contact freely.
